As nouns, mentholated salve is a hyponym of balm; that is, mentholated salve is a word with a more specific, narrower meaning than balm:
  • balm: semisolid preparation (usually containing a medicine) applied externally as a remedy or for soothing an irritation
  • mentholated salve: a salve containing menthol
